多技术融合驱动:聊天机器人用户体验升级路径

一、技术融合的底层逻辑:从单一对话到全场景智能

聊天机器人作为人机交互的核心入口,其能力边界正通过技术融合不断拓展。传统聊天机器人依赖单一NLP模型实现文本交互,存在语义理解局限、场景覆盖不足等问题。而通过与计算机视觉(CV)、语音识别(ASR)、知识图谱等技术的结合,可构建“感知-认知-决策”的完整闭环。

例如,在电商客服场景中,融合CV技术的聊天机器人可通过分析用户上传的商品图片,快速定位问题(如“这件衣服的尺码表在哪?”),并结合知识图谱提供精准解答。这种多模态交互能力使服务效率提升40%以上,用户满意度显著提高。

技术协同的关键价值

  1. 语义增强:结合知识图谱的实体关系推理,解决长尾问题理解;
  2. 场景扩展:通过CV识别环境上下文(如用户所在页面),提供场景化服务;
  3. 交互升级:ASR+TTS实现语音交互,降低老年用户使用门槛。

二、核心融合方向与实践路径

1. NLP+知识图谱:构建可解释的智能推理

知识图谱为聊天机器人提供结构化知识支撑,解决传统NLP模型“黑箱”问题。例如,在医疗咨询场景中,机器人可通过图谱中的症状-疾病-治疗方案关系链,逐步引导用户描述症状,最终给出诊断建议。

实现步骤

  • 知识抽取:从医疗文献、FAQ数据中抽取实体关系;
  • 图谱构建:使用RDF或图数据库存储结构化知识;
  • 推理引擎:集成SPARQL查询或规则引擎实现逻辑推理;
  • 对话融合:将推理结果嵌入多轮对话流程。
  1. # 示例:基于知识图谱的问答逻辑
  2. def answer_question(user_input, knowledge_graph):
  3. entities = extract_entities(user_input) # 实体识别
  4. relations = []
  5. for entity in entities:
  6. # 查询知识图谱中的关联关系
  7. query = f"SELECT ?relation WHERE {{ <{entity}> ?relation ?object }}"
  8. results = execute_sparql(knowledge_graph, query)
  9. relations.extend(results)
  10. if relations:
  11. return generate_answer(relations) # 基于关系的回答生成
  12. else:
  13. return fallback_to_nlp_model(user_input) # 回退到NLP模型

2. NLP+CV:多模态上下文理解

在金融客服场景中,用户可能上传合同截图询问条款。融合CV的聊天机器人可先通过OCR识别文本,再结合NLP分析条款含义,最后通过语音合成反馈结果。

架构设计建议

  • 前端适配层:统一接收文本、图像、语音等多模态输入;
  • 模态处理管道
    • 文本:BERT等模型进行语义理解;
    • 图像:ResNet等模型进行OCR或物体检测;
  • 上下文融合模块:使用Transformer架构整合多模态特征;
  • 响应生成层:根据模态优先级选择文本/语音输出。

3. NLP+ASR/TTS:全渠道语音交互

语音交互需解决ASR误识、TTS情感表达等问题。例如,在车载场景中,机器人需通过语音识别用户指令,结合车辆状态(如速度、油量)提供建议,并通过情感化TTS提升交互体验。

优化思路

  • ASR优化
    • 加入领域词典(如汽车术语)降低误识率;
    • 使用WFST解码器提升实时性;
  • TTS优化
    • 采用SSML标记控制语调、语速;
    • 集成情感模型实现“高兴”“严肃”等语气切换。

三、性能优化与场景适配策略

1. 延迟敏感场景的优化

在实时客服场景中,端到端延迟需控制在500ms以内。优化方法包括:

  • 模型轻量化:使用DistilBERT等压缩模型;
  • 边缘计算:将ASR/TTS模型部署至边缘节点;
  • 流水线并行:拆分NLP、CV处理为独立微服务。

2. 小样本场景的解决方案

针对垂直领域数据不足的问题,可采用:

  • 迁移学习:在通用领域预训练,领域数据微调;
  • 少样本学习:使用Prompt-tuning或元学习技术;
  • 数据增强:通过回译、同义词替换生成训练数据。

3. 多语言支持的最佳实践

全球化应用需支持中英文等语言混合输入。建议:

  • 语言检测:使用FastText等轻量模型识别输入语言;
  • 多语言嵌入:共享部分Transformer层,语言特定层独立;
  • 翻译对齐:通过双语语料库对齐语义空间。

四、未来趋势与挑战

技术融合正朝着“超自动化”方向发展,例如:

  • 自主进化:通过强化学习持续优化对话策略;
  • 元宇宙集成:在3D虚拟环境中提供空间化语音交互;
  • 隐私计算:结合联邦学习实现跨机构数据协作。

主要挑战

  1. 数据孤岛:跨模态数据标注成本高;
  2. 模型冲突:多技术融合时的梯度消失问题;
  3. 伦理风险:情感化交互可能引发的心理依赖。

五、开发者行动指南

  1. 评估场景需求:明确是否需要多模态、实时性或情感化能力;
  2. 选择融合框架:优先支持微服务架构的平台(如某模块化AI开发套件);
  3. 逐步迭代:从NLP+知识图谱基础融合开始,再扩展至CV/语音;
  4. 监控体系:建立包含准确率、延迟、用户满意度的多维度指标。

通过技术融合,聊天机器人正从“问答工具”进化为“智能助手”。开发者需把握多模态交互、实时计算等趋势,结合具体场景选择技术栈,最终实现用户体验的质的飞跃。